Commit a312214e authored by Richard Mansfield's avatar Richard Mansfield
Don't count beta releases when scraping launchpad for latest mahara version

Signed-off-by: default avatarRichard Mansfield <>
parent 349128c6
......@@ -2285,8 +2285,9 @@ function cron_check_for_updates() {
$xpath = new DOMXPath($page);
$query = '//div[@class="version"]';
$elements = $xpath->query($query);
preg_match('/[0-9]+.[0-9]+.[a-zA-Z0-9]+/', $elements->item(0)->nodeValue, $match);
set_config('latest_version', $match[0]);
if (preg_match('/\b[0-9]+\.[0-9]+\.[0-9]+\b/', $elements->item(0)->nodeValue, $match)) {
set_config('latest_version', $match[0]);
